What to Consider When Choosing a Venue
Choosing the perfect venue for a baby shower involves several considerations. It’s not just about finding a pretty space; it’s about finding a place that fits your needs, budget, and vision. Here’s a breakdown of the key factors to keep in mind when making your decision.
Budget
Budget is often the first and most crucial factor to consider. Venues vary widely in price, so it's essential to set a realistic budget early on. Consider not only the rental fee but also other potential costs like catering, decorations, and staff. Knowing your budget will help you narrow down your options and avoid overspending.

Guest List Size
The size of your guest list will significantly impact your venue choice. A small, intimate gathering requires a different space than a large celebration. Make sure the venue you choose can comfortably accommodate all your guests without feeling cramped or empty.

Location and Accessibility
The location of the venue should be convenient for most of your guests. Consider factors like travel time, parking availability, and public transportation options. A centrally located venue with easy access will make it easier for everyone to attend.

Amenities and Services
Consider what amenities and services you'll need for the baby shower. Does the venue offer catering services? Is there a sound system available? Do they provide tables, chairs, and linens? Knowing your requirements will help you choose a venue that can meet your needs.

Set a Date and Time
First things first, you need to set a date and time. Coordinate with the mom-to-be to find a time that works best for her and key family members. Weekends are popular, but don’t rule out a weekday afternoon if it suits everyone’s schedule. Also, consider the stage of the pregnancy – usually, baby showers are held in the third trimester, but not too close to the due date.
